Preconstruction Manager, Leased Data Centers Responsibilities:

  • Maintain deep knowledge of the Lease/Colo market and support site selection team in developing strategic partnership with the Landlord firms
  • Manage multiple simultaneous Lease Data Center (DC) pre-construction phase at strategic and project level from inception through hand over to the construction teams
  • Provide input into development, review and iteration of Basis of Design (BOD) for various Lease Product Types
  • In coordination with stakeholders, lead development and management of project scope, schedule, budget, quality requirements, proactive risk identification and mitigation, etc. for Lease DC projects in alignment with the BOD
  • Tightly manage design and scope development from inception through IFC and managing scope change effectively
  • Manage ambiguity of project parameters and changing project limitations
  • Work in conjunction with the team's Subject Matter Experts (SME's) to understand the cost, quality and schedule impacts of new designs, materials and construction methods
  • Strategic planning including detailed build requirements, project coordination and scheduling, suggested vendor selection, allocation model and procurement to maintain synergy with the Green Field program
  • Frequently interface with construction managers, technical program managers, cost estimators, schedulers, capacity planning teams, operations, site teams and multi-disciplinary engineering partners to manage projects through the pre-construction phase. Minimum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Construction Management, or equivalent technical degree and/or minimum of 12 years direct experience in project planning and construction management
  • Pre-construction (programming, scheduling and cost estimating) experience managing multi-group, multi-disciplinary development projects, data centers, live mission critical facilities or similar technical construction projects
  • Experience with design and deployment of technical electrical and mechanical systems
  • Experience managing vendor relationships and knowledge in standard practices in the design and construction industry, including knowledge of fast-track design-build process and associated documents and contracts
  • Experiences working with local, state, domestic and international construction build codes and health & safety requirements
  • Experience with retrofit projects in live mission-critical environments or occupied spaces
  • Coordination experience leading a team and experience towards a single project outcome
  • Communications and reporting experience
  • Experience with Primavera P6, MS Project, Word, Excel, and PowerPoint
  • Experience with ground-up construction and greenfield site development requirements
